Chemistry Databases
These databases are recommended for chemistry topics. If you are having trouble finding what you need in the databases on this guide, please contact Anna for suggestions and assistance.
- ACS Publications This link opens in a new windowThis resource provides access to full-text scholarly journal articles published by the American Chemical Society. Most articles are available in both HTML and PDF format. 1879-present.
- SciFinder-n This link opens in a new windowProvides access to scholarly journal articles in chemistry, molecular biology and biomedical sciences. Search by research topic, author name, substance identifier, chemical structure, chemical reaction, or patent. Millions of reactions and predicted & experimental properties.
- Google Scholar This link opens in a new windowUse Google Scholar to search for scholarly, peer reviewed articles on any topic.
- Web of Science This link opens in a new windowThis is a great multi-disciplinary database. It searches scholarly journals in the sciences, social sciences, and arts & humanities.
- Science Direct This link opens in a new windowPartial full text and illustrations for Elsevier journals covering science, technology and medicine. Coverage in some cases back to 1823.
- PubMed This link opens in a new windowPubMed is a highly respected, free biomedical database providing access to scholarly journal articles. Most helpful for those biology topics that involve medical/health issues. 1948-present.
